Honeymoon planning integrates with your wedding timeline from the earliest stages. Luxury accommodations at premier destinations book 12-18 months ahead, particularly for peak seasons. Your wedding planner coordinates vendor schedules—honeymoon planning follows similar advance booking principles.
Weather patterns influence luxury honeymoon destinations significantly. Mediterranean properties peak during summer months, while Caribbean resorts offer optimal conditions during winter. Southeast Asian destinations provide ideal weather during specific windows that may not align with your wedding date.

Couples typically allocate 10-15% of their total celebration investment toward honeymoon experiences. This proportion ensures the post-wedding journey matches the caliber of your celebration weekend. Multi-day celebrations require strategic recovery planning before honeymoon departure. Estate venues, rehearsal dinners, and weekend-long festivities create physical and emotional intensity that influences optimal departure timing.
Same-week honeymoon departure maintains celebration momentum while requiring careful logistics coordination. International travel demands passport verification, while domestic destinations offer simpler transitions. Your wedding planner coordinates final vendor payments and venue logistics, allowing focus on departure preparations.
Many couples benefit from 3-7 days between celebration conclusion and honeymoon departure. This window allows:
Physical recovery from multi-day celebrations
Gift organization and thank-you note preparation
Final honeymoon preparations without wedding stress
Vendor follow-up completion
How long should we wait after our wedding to leave for honeymoon?
The optimal timing depends on your celebration intensity and destination requirements, typically ranging from immediate departure to two weeks post-wedding.
Honeymoon budgets for luxury celebrations typically begin at $8,000-$12,000 for week-long experiences. This investment encompasses premium accommodations, curated experiences, and seamless service that matches your wedding celebration standards.
Luxury honeymoon planning allocates funds across distinct categories:
Accommodations (40-50%): Suite-level rooms, private villas, boutique properties
Experiences (25-30%): Private tours, exclusive dining, spa treatments
Transportation (15-20%): First-class flights, private transfers, ground transportation
Incidentals (10-15%): Shopping, spontaneous experiences, gratuities
European destinations require different investment structures than tropical resorts or Asian cultural experiences. All-inclusive luxury resorts simplify budgeting, while city-based honeymoons demand more detailed planning across dining, entertainment, and cultural experiences.

Experience booking and detailed itinerary creation happen during this phase. Private dining reservations, spa appointments, and exclusive tours require advance coordination. Documentation verification ensures international travel readiness.
When should we book specific honeymoon experiences?
Premium experiences and exclusive dining typically require 60-90 days advance booking, similar to wedding vendor coordination timelines.
Packing, final confirmations, and travel logistics finalization occur during the final weeks. Weather monitoring influences packing decisions, while final vendor payments and travel insurance verification ensure comprehensive preparation.
Modern couples increasingly choose flexible honeymoon timing that accommodates career demands and optimal travel conditions. These strategies maintain romantic significance while providing practical benefits.
Short-term post-wedding getaways provide immediate celebration while preserving extended honeymoon options for later timing. Weekend retreats to nearby luxury destinations offer recovery time and romantic connection without extensive travel demands.
Anniversary timing creates annual celebration traditions while allowing optimal seasonal travel. Career considerations and family obligations often make delayed honeymoons more practical for established professionals.
